My Kite Catcher has been working flawlessly this past year, but the real test came during my last session.
I was out in 10 - 15 kts (side-on) on 6 m FireFly when the wind increased to 20 kts with > 25 kt gusts. I have only a 10 m wide beach then a road, trees, fence. So having a bad landing is not an option. Luckily I had my Kite Catcher at the waters edge and it worked perfectly (no drama). I think I would have landed the Foil in the water if I didn't have my Kite Catcher. The only issue is to know your distance away from the Kite Catcher which I tripod when I iniially take off.
(Note: For softer sand I use a Dog leash screw as an anchor - not a Tent peg as shown)

Big Wally wrote: ↑Wed Jun 16, 2021 12:50 am
Anyone landed a Foil kite bigger than 12M with the Options described in this thread?
I’m using a hook similar for my Sonic 3 15mtr, works great. Works great on the big kites as the wind is light and the kite just hooks a bridle and lays flat very calmly. In the really light I just back stall it.
